Type - Adela Bukva
What I wanted to do with this "OCD" project was to convey the feelings of an acute ocd persona in a setting that transcended personal space, while in a personal setting. I wanted to viewer to understand the setting and be able to relate, to understand the need for having certain objects in certain spaces. "OCD" is spelled out in red pushpins; why red? Because it's a color that screams caution, alert, it really ignites a powerful feeling- the sort of feeling one with acute OCD possesses when presented with objects, space, and their special place.
